Alliance N0574: radiosurgery alone versus radiosurgery plus whole-brain radiotherapy for one to three brain metastases
Adding whole-brain radiotherapy to focused radiosurgery for a few brain metastases caused more memory and thinking problems without lengthening life, so radiosurgery alone became standard for limited brain metastases.
Overview
Phase 3 trial of 213 patients with one to three brain metastases randomised to stereotactic radiosurgery alone or radiosurgery plus whole-brain radiotherapy, with cognitive decline at three months as the primary endpoint.
Cognitive deterioration was more frequent with whole-brain radiotherapy (91.7 versus 63.5 percent) despite better intracranial control, and median overall survival did not differ (10.4 versus 7.4 months, not significant).
- Cognitive deterioration at three months 91.7 percent vs 63.5 percent.
- Intracranial control at one year better with whole-brain radiotherapy (85 vs 51 percent) without a survival difference.
Patients with a limited number of brain metastases are treated with radiosurgery alone and surveillance, accepting more new brain lesions in return for preserved cognition.
- Cognitive testing only assessed to three months in the primary endpoint.
- Modern hippocampal-avoidance whole-brain radiotherapy was not used.
